Core Viewpoint - The article highlights the significant success of Makera's latest product, the Makera Z1 desktop CNC device, which has raised nearly $10.25 million in crowdfunding, marking a pivotal moment for the desktop CNC market as it transitions from a niche tool to a more mainstream product [3][15]. Group 1: Product Overview - The Makera Z1 is positioned as an entry-level desktop CNC device with professional-grade processing capabilities, achieving a precision of 0.02 mm, which is comparable to professional equipment [4][6]. - The device features user-friendly innovations such as quick tool changes, automatic leveling, and one-click tool calibration, significantly lowering the barriers to entry for users [6][12]. - Makera Z1's crowdfunding success reflects a growing trust in the brand, with its products already being utilized by over a thousand global companies, including major corporations like Apple and NASA [8]. Group 2: Market Position and Strategy - Makera, founded in 2019, has established a competitive edge by addressing industry pain points such as high costs and complexity associated with traditional CNC devices [11]. - The company has developed a comprehensive ecosystem that includes hardware, software, and community content, facilitating a more accessible and collaborative environment for creators [14]. - The upcoming entry into the Chinese market in 2026 is anticipated to further expand the reach of the Makera brand, providing more opportunities for domestic makers and manufacturing enthusiasts [15].

Core Viewpoint - The article highlights the significant advancements and market potential of Beijing Makera Technology Co., Ltd. (Makera) in the consumer-grade CNC (Computer Numerical Control) sector, emphasizing its recent funding and innovative product offerings [2][11]. Company Overview - Makera, founded in 2019, aims to provide intelligent and user-friendly precision CNC tools for global makers, SMEs, and educational institutions [2][3]. - The company was established by a team with extensive experience in mechanical structure and software/hardware development, led by CEO Zhang Qiuxi, who has a strong entrepreneurial background [3][11]. Recent Developments - Makera recently completed a multi-million RMB Pre-A round of financing, led by Qiming Venture Partners, to enhance core technology development, expand production capacity, and build global market channels [2][11]. - The company has launched two flagship products, Carvera smart desktop CNC engraving machine and Carvera Air smart CNC device, which have achieved the highest crowdfunding amounts in the CNC category on Kickstarter [2][3]. Product Innovations - The upcoming third product, Makera Z1, is set to launch in Q4 2025, targeting an entry-level price point while delivering professional-grade processing capabilities [5]. - Makera is developing the self-researched Makera Studio intelligent CAM (Computer-Aided Manufacturing) platform and a content community called Makerables, creating a comprehensive ecosystem of hardware, software, and content [5][11]. Technological Advancements - Makera has significantly lowered the usage threshold for CNC devices through innovative technology, enhancing user experience and accessibility for both makers and ordinary consumers [7][9]. - The Carvera smart desktop CNC engraving machine features advanced functions such as automatic tool changing, auto leveling, dust collection, and rotational processing, achieving a processing precision of 0.01 mm [7][9]. Market Positioning - The company positions itself as a pioneer in making desktop CNC technology accessible to a broader audience, akin to the transformative impact of the iPhone on consumer electronics [11]. - Qiming Venture Partners recognizes Makera as the leading brand in the desktop CNC market, emphasizing its innovative hardware and self-developed software that significantly reduce user barriers [11].
